  Using a verified balance in legal metrology: 
The Type-Approval Certificate for verified balances is only valid for non-automatic 
weighing instruments�  
For automatic operation with or without additional, integrated equipment, please 
follow the applicable national regulations for the installation location� 
§   Before use in legal metrology, the balance should be adjusted via the internal 
motorized calibration weight at the installation location:  
see the “Calibration and Adjustment" section in this chapter�
$ 
The temperature range (°C) listed on the ID label should not be exceeded during 
operation�

  Quick Guide: First Weighing
  Step  Press key  Display/Printout
1�  Turn balance on  A       0.0 g
   Self-test  runs�   
Then the balance performs an automatic initial tare�
2�  Place container on weighing pan (in this example : 11�5 g)�    +         11.5 g
  Close the draft shield (if available)�
3�  Tare the balance  J       0.0 g 
  The balance is tared and the displayed value is zero�
4�  If required, open the draft shield and carefully place the sample in 
  the container on the weighing pan - in this example : 132 g�    +  132.0 g
  Close the draft shield (if available)� You can read the measured value   
   as soon as the weight value stops changing and the unit is displayed�
5�  Print weight value  P  N     +    132.0 g
